Exploring the Artistic Mastery of Carlo De Notaris

Who Was Carlo De Notaris? A Glimpse into His Life and Influence

Early Life and Artistic Development

Carlo De Notaris was born in 1826 in the vibrant city of Milan, Italy. He grew up surrounded by the rich cultural heritage of the Italian Renaissance. His early exposure to art came from visiting local galleries and studying the works of masters like Leonardo da Vinci and Caravaggio. This environment nurtured his passion for painting, leading him to pursue formal training at the prestigious Brera Academy.

Key Influences and Artistic Movements

De Notaris was influenced by the Romantic movement, which emphasized emotion and individualism. He also drew inspiration from the Realism movement, focusing on depicting everyday life and people with authenticity. His works often reflect a blend of these styles, showcasing his ability to capture the essence of his subjects while infusing them with emotional depth.

Notaris' Contribution to 19th Century Art

As a prominent figure in 19th-century Italian art, De Notaris contributed significantly to the evolution of portrait painting. His ability to convey personality and emotion through his subjects set him apart from his contemporaries. His portraits, including the renowned "Portrait of Paolo Fumagalli," are celebrated for their meticulous detail and psychological insight.

The Portrait of Paolo Fumagalli: A Deep Dive into the Artwork

Historical Context of the Portrait

Significance of Portraiture in 19th Century Italy

During the 19th century, portraiture held immense significance in Italy. It served as a means for individuals to assert their social status and personal identity. Wealthy patrons commissioned portraits to immortalize their likenesses, often showcasing their attire and accessories, which reflected their wealth and taste. This period marked a shift towards more personal and intimate representations in art.

Paolo Fumagalli: The Man Behind the Portrait

Paolo Fumagalli was a notable figure in Milan's cultural scene. He was not only a successful businessman but also a patron of the arts. His support for artists and involvement in cultural initiatives made him a respected figure in the community. De Notaris captured Fumagalli's essence, portraying him as a man of intellect and refinement.

Artistic Techniques and Styles Employed

In "Portrait of Paolo Fumagalli," De Notaris employed traditional oil painting techniques, utilizing layering to create depth and richness. His attention to detail is evident in the intricate textures of Fumagalli's clothing and the lifelike quality of his skin tones. The artist's skillful use of light and shadow adds a three-dimensional effect, enhancing the portrait's realism.

Visual Analysis of the Portrait of Paolo Fumagalli

Color Palette: Symbolism and Emotion

The color palette of the portrait is both striking and meaningful. De Notaris used deep, rich colors to convey a sense of dignity and gravitas. The warm tones of Fumagalli's attire contrast with the cooler background, drawing the viewer's eye to the subject. This choice of colors evokes feelings of warmth and approachability, reflecting Fumagalli's character.

Composition: Balance and Focus in the Artwork

The composition of the portrait is masterfully balanced. Fumagalli is positioned slightly off-center, creating a dynamic visual flow. This arrangement invites viewers to engage with the subject, encouraging them to explore the details of his expression and attire. The background remains subdued, ensuring that the focus remains on Fumagalli.

Facial Expressions and Body Language: A Study of Character

Fumagalli's facial expression is one of calm confidence. His slight smile and direct gaze suggest intelligence and approachability. De Notaris captured the subtleties of body language, with Fumagalli's posture exuding both relaxation and authority. This combination creates a compelling portrait that resonates with viewers.

Artistic Techniques: The Craftsmanship Behind the Portrait

Oil Painting Techniques: Layering and Texture

De Notaris utilized oil painting techniques that involved multiple layers to achieve depth. He began with a monochromatic underpainting, allowing him to establish values before applying color. This method created a rich texture that enhances the visual experience of the portrait.

Brushwork and Detail: Capturing Realism

The brushwork in "Portrait of Paolo Fumagalli" is both precise and expressive. De Notaris employed fine brushes to capture intricate details, such as the fabric of Fumagalli's clothing and the subtle variations in skin tone. This attention to detail contributes to the overall realism of the portrait, making it a standout piece in De Notaris' oeuvre.
